What to Consider When Buying
Measure your counter space first, as the dual design takes more width than a single basket model. Think about power draw-2200W might trip older circuits if other appliances run simultaneously. Durability holds up for regular family use, but non-stick coatings wear gradually with heavy scraping.
- Common mistake: Overlooking basket size for large cuts like whole chickens; 4.5QT each suits sides and portions, not huge roasts.
- Usability dips if presets don’t match your recipes-test a few basics first.
- Forget easy cleanup claims without noting the unit itself isn’t fully dishwasher-safe.

Care & Maintenance Tips
Insights from ongoing use keep it running smoothly.
- Wipe the exterior after each use to prevent grease buildup; a quick cloth avoids baked-on spots later.
- Run empty cycles at 200°C monthly to clear residues, especially after fishy meals.
- Avoid metal utensils to preserve non-stick; silicone ones last longer without scratches.
- Store baskets nested inside when cool-saves drawer space and prevents warping over time.
